Description

High floor 2 bedroom, 1 1/2 bath condo in prime upper westside neighborhood. Renovated eat-in kitchen, all pre-war details. Southern exposure with good light. Full-time doorman and Central Park as your neighbor.

Sandwiched between two beautiful parks, the Upper West Side is one of the greenest spots in Manhattan. For that reason, it is a perennial favorite. The Upper West Side is relaxed, but never dull. There are plenty of low-key bars and restaurants to frequent along Amsterdam Avenue, and Broadway is an always-bustling commercial center. The wide, tree-lined streets still boast many mom-and-pop stores. Less posh than the Upper East Side, it is more easily accessible by public transportation, and real estate prices are just as, if not more, expensive.
